Many of you might be wondering why we're going to Peru to take care of Jean's paperwork. Well, in short, when Jean and I got married, he completed all the necessary procedures to obtain his permanent resident visa. Afterward, we went on our mission trip to Madagascar, and upon returning to Ecuador, the Ministry of Foreign Affairs and Human Mobility fined him and revoked his visa. As soon as he paid the fine, he was informed that he had to leave the country to renew the same revoked visa. And now we're here in Peru, since it's the closest country to complete these procedures.
But the problem doesn't end there. Now my husband needs your prayers because the Ecuadorian Consulate in Peru is requiring his criminal record certificate issued in Haiti or Madagascar. Since Jean went to Madagascar, it seems the Ministry of Foreign Affairs in Ecuador isn't considering all the years Jean has lived in Ecuador, and for that reason, they're asking for documents issued in his country of origin or documents covering the last five years of his life.
We are still in Peru praying for a miracle so that the Ecuadorian authorities will grant my husband a visa that will allow him to enter Ecuador and so that we don't have to stay here any longer.
